Key Facts

- Programme / Call: Horizon Europe, Cluster 6 – Farm-to-Fork, single-stage call (HORIZON-CL6-2025-02)

- Topic Identifier: HORIZON-CL6-2025-02-FARM2FORK-14

- Type of Action: Innovation Action (IA) – TRL target 5-8

- Indicative EU Contribution per Project: €8-12 million (Commission guidance); maximum possible: €50 million

- Funding Rate: 70 % of eligible direct costs (non-profit entities may receive 100 %) + 25 % flat-rate for indirect costs

- Opening / Deadline: 6 May 2025 → 16 Sept 2025, 17:00 CET (single-stage)

- Mandatory Consortium: ≥3 independent legal entities from ≥3 different EU Member States/Associated Countries, each established in a different country. Multi-actor approach requires meaningful involvement of: • SMEs & start-ups • Industrial food producers • Living labs/pilot plants • Academia/RTOs • Civil society & public authorities.


What Will Be Funded?

1. Biotechnology scale-up activities – design, construction or upgrading of pilot/demo bioreactors using engineered microbes that fix CO₂ (and potentially other gases) into food-grade nutrients (proteins, fats, enzymes, specialty ingredients).

2. Cost & investment analyses – CAPEX/OPEX modelling, techno-economic assessment, LCA and climate impact quantification.

3. Open digital platform – interoperable, EOSC-ready database/business-model toolbox for precision-fermentation actors.

4. Business models & go-to-market pilots – living-lab testing in industrial plants, assessment of on-site gas capture scenarios; replication roadmaps for SMEs across EU regions, with links to RIV4BFS.

5. Sustainability & resilience evaluation – cradle-to-gate LCA, circularity metrics, socio-economic analysis, One-Health & food-safety compliance.

6. Coordination & networking – dedicated task to work with parallel funded projects, international cooperation (esp. US), use of EU research infrastructures (e.g., IBISBA).


Eligibility Highlights

- Admissibility: 45-page limit (Part B), multi-actor approach statement required.

- Geographical eligibility: All MS & HE-associated countries automatically funded; other countries need own funds.

- Ethics & Regulatory: GMO/novel food compliance, biosafety, traceability, REACH/food contact materials where applicable.


Budget Structure Expectations (illustrative)

- 45 % – TRL advancement & pilot plant CAPEX/OPEX.

- 20 % – Digital platform & data governance.

- 15 % – Business modelling, living-lab operations, RIV integration.

- 10 % – Sustainability/LCA, climate impact, SS&H analyses.

- 10 % – Project management, networking, dissemination, exploitation & IP.
